Epitranscriptomic RNA Methylation in Plant Development and Abiotic Stress Responses
Recent advances in methylated RNA immunoprecipitation followed by sequencing and mass spectrometry have revealed widespread chemical modifications on mRNAs. Methylation of RNA bases such as -methyladenosine (m A) and 5-methylcytidine (m C) is the most prevalent mRNA modifications found in eukaryotes...
